Aircraft Boeing B738 is registered in United States with tail number N566AS. It is operated by Alaska Airlines and its age is 18 years (built in 2007). The aircraft weight is 41413 kg and it has 2 engines Jet with power of 121,4 kN kN each. The length of the plane is 39.5 m. The height of the plane is 12.57 m. The wing span is 34.32 m.
